Estimated Repair Costs: Expansive Soil Foundation Issues

Repair Item Estimated Cost Range
Foundation Piers / Underpinning $10,000 - $40,000+
Drainage System Installation $3,000 - $10,000
Interior/Exterior Crack Repair $1,000 - $5,000
Re-leveling Floors $2,000 - $15,000
Landscaping/Grading Modifications $1,500 - $7,500

These are estimates and can vary based on severity and specific property.
